What is the Least Common Multiple of 75870 and 75887?
Least common multiple or lowest common denominator (lcd) can be calculated in two way; with the LCM formula calculation of greatest common factor (GCF), or multiplying the prime factors with the highest exponent factor.
Least common multiple (LCM) of 75870 and 75887 is 5757546690.
LCM(75870,75887) = 5757546690
Least Common Multiple of 75870 and 75887 with GCF Formula
The formula of LCM is LCM(a,b) = ( a × b) / GCF(a,b).
We need to calculate greatest common factor 75870 and 75887, than apply into the LCM equation.
GCF(75870,75887) = 1
LCM(75870,75887) = ( 75870 × 75887) / 1
LCM(75870,75887) = 5757546690 / 1
LCM(75870,75887) = 5757546690
